From: Influence of squeeze-film damping on higher-mode microcantilever vibrations in liquid

Characteristic gap to estimate the range of squeeze-film damping. The characteristic gap g n * is normalized to the fundamental mode of vibration (n = 1) at H 1 * = 0.5 (dashed line). It is the cantilever-surface gap, where the frequencies (blue triangles) and quality factors (red circles) dropped to, respectively, 93.4% and 77.8% of their initial values. The range of the squeeze-film damping can be estimated by calculating 2 · H n *, i.e., H = 1 for the fundamental mode. The means ± SD (N = 3) are shown, mode numbers n are indicated on the top axis.
